Hi team,

Before I hand off the 3.2 release, please note the humidity sensor drift reported on Verdana controllers in the Elmbrook trial site. Drift exceeds 4% after roughly ten days of continuous operation; firmware 3.2.1 adds an automatic recalibration cycle every 72 hours. Support should advise growers to install 3.2.1 and trigger a manual recalibration once. The hotfix bundle must be verified before distribution, so I'm including the signing key used for the 3.2.1 packages below.

release key, fahof-yagap: bky3_m5d

Management Meeting Minutes — Lease Renegotiation

Present: T. Varek, L. Onda, P. Krell. Landlord Hollis Court Properties offered a five-year extension at 4% below current rate if signed by quarter end. Counteroffer approved: 7% reduction plus fit-out allowance. Varek to respond Friday. Finance to model exit scenario in parallel. The confidential planning item is recorded directly below.

board note of kadug-tawig: Only 5 of the 100 pilot accounts renewed Oliath, so a churn review is set for April 15.

## Releases

Scanlace publishes plugin-compatible builds of the barcode scanner bridge every second Tuesday. External plugin authors should target the latest minor version; the decoder ABI is stable within a major release. Each release archive includes the bridge binary, headers, and a manifest listing supported symbologies. Verify every download before linking against it — unsigned builds are not supported and will be rejected by the Scanlace host at load time. All official archives are signed with the release key shown below.

deploy key for fafof-yaguf: bky4_zHj6

Quarterly Planning Note — Closure of the Dellbrook Office

Quick update for the board: we're winding down the Dellbrook satellite office by end of quarter. Only six staff are affected; all have been offered remote roles or relocation to Fenholt. Savings land around the figure flagged in March. The confidential planning note follows below.

board note of bajop-yajef: Only 34 of the 148 pilot accounts renewed Casox, so a churn review is set for November 23. Praionek Systems is in early talks to buy Oliathix Logistics for about $8.7 million.